    Let \(\Gamma\) be an abelian quasivariety in the sense of \textit{A. G. Kurosh} [General Algebra (Russian; 1974; Zbl 0289.00004)]. If \(\Gamma\) has enough injective objects, then so does, for each monoid R, the category of all representations of R in \(\Gamma\).
